Rotary Swimathon Top Fund-Raising School - Energetic youngsters from a local school have visited event sponsor Trident Honda’s Ottershaw showroom to collect their prize – for being the school which raised the most money during the recent Woking Rotary Swimathon.

...The girls – from Halstead Preparatory School in Woodham – donned their cozzies to collect a staggering £883 in sponsorship!

Now in its third year, the Woking Swimathon run by Woking Rotary in aid of local charities has been sponsored by Trident Honda from the start. Terry Smith, event organiser said he was very impressed with the children’s efforts.

He commented: “The swimmers from Halstead School have set the standard and everyone is thrilled with their commitment and energy. The challenge for all the other school teams will be to beat £883 next time!”

Sabina Fellows, Head Teacher at Halstead Preparatory School commented: “I’m very proud of our pupils, not only for their great team spirit and behaviour on the day, but for raising a large amount of money for such worthy causes.”

The 2010 Woking Swimathon was supporting:

• Diabetes UK (the Mayor of Woking’s Charity Appeal)

• Woking & Sam Beare Hospices

• Surrey Community Development Trust

• Surrey Crossroads Care

• Woking Alzheimer’s

• Kids Out

Teams from 16 schools – a total of around 100 children – took part in the event, staged at the Pool in the Park, Kingfield Road , Woking in October. The total number of swimmers including adults was more than 300, and they raised in excess of £15,000.
